Abstract
Featuring in the exhibition THREAD REPUBLIC CIC 2025 Exhibition: TEXTILE CITIZENS: BEYOND CONSUMERISM, this outfit explores the reconstructed aesthetic of garment waste through flat pattern cutting, sampling, and three-dimensional draping techniques, using denim remnants directly on the stand.
Constructed from four pairs of jeans, a dungaree dress (sourced from Oxfam Batley Wastesaver), the artefact explores how reject garments can be reused responding to the consumer mindset.
